Baiss Softball Playoffs Set To Begin Today

Wednesday, November 5, 2014

#By RICARDO WELLS

#THE Bahamas Association of Independent Secondary Schools (BAISS) softball regular season concluded with the St Augustine’s College junior boys clinching their share of the pennant with a 17-7 win against Queens College Comets and Charles W Saunders clarifying the playoffs and avoiding the top-seeded Jordan Prince William Falcons in the senior boys division.

#The St Augustine’s-Queen’s College game came down to the bottom of the fourth inning. After the bases were walk-loaded by the Comets’ Daalan Adderley, SAC’s Tanige Wallace stepped up with a two run double to stretch the Big Red Machines’ lead to 10-7. SAC never looked back on their way to a ten-point victory, wcapped by a flamboyant cartwheel at home plate by Wallace during the seven-run fifth inning by SAC.

#With the win SAC tied St Andrews and Nassau Christian Academy as junior boys regular season pennant winners. The three schools used the runs scored between them during the season to determine playoff seedings.

#The BAISS playoffs start today at 4pm with the top seeds meeting fourth seeds for all four divisions and the junior boys and junior girls will kick off the action.

#Tomorrow the second seeds take on third seeds in the same order with all games at Freedom Farm Baseball Park.

#The Charles W Saunders senior boys avoided finishing fourth – and a first round match up with the undefeated Falcons – with a 26-23 extra innings win against the Queens College Comets. The game resumed yesterday to break a tie and with the win CWS moved up to third.

#Both girls divisions had ended in a three-way tie. In the junior girls the St Andrew’s Hurricanes, Nassau Christian Academy Crusaders and Charles W Saunders Cougars finished level in terms of win-loss records of 4-2. After calculating the runs differential, St Andrew’s came out on top with +4 from CWS (+1) and NCA (-5).

#NCA, St Annes and Queen’s College finished the senior girls season with records of 7-2. After the calculations, it meant a finishing order of NCA (+8), St Anne’s (+4) and QC (-12).

#Playoffs schedule

#Junior boys

#1 St Andrew’s School vs 4 Queen’s College

#2 Nassau Christian Academy vs 3 Saint Augustine’s’ College

#Senior boys

#1 Jordan Prince Williams vs 4 Nassau Christian Academy

#2 St Augustine’s College vs 3 Charles W Saunders High

#Junior girls

#1 St Augustine’s’ College vs 4 Nassau Christian Academy

#2 St Andrew’s School vs 3 Charles W Saunders High

#Senior girls

#1 St Augustine’s College vs 4 Queen’s College

#2 Nassau Christian Academy vs 3 St Anne’s High
